What Causes Window Tints to Fade or Fail?

Over time, exposure to sunlight, especially UV rays, breaks down the dye and adhesive in low-quality films. This results in purple discoloration, bubbling, or patchy transparency—issues that not only look bad but can also reduce visibility and compromise safety.

Heat and humidity also contribute to deterioration. In warm climates or with constant sun exposure, your tint needs to be built to endure.

Choosing Durable, Fade-Resistant Tinting Films

To avoid premature fading, opt for ceramic, carbon, or hybrid tint films. Unlike dyed tints, these materials are engineered to block UV rays and heat without degrading. For example, ceramic tints can block over 99% of UV rays and resist fading for many years, even under harsh conditions.

Additionally, look for products with a warranty—that’s a sign the manufacturer stands behind its durability claims.

Why Professional Installation Matters

Even the best tint will fail if not installed correctly. Poor application leads to air pockets, peeling, or uneven adhesion that accelerates damage. A certified installer ensures the film is applied smoothly and sealed to withstand environmental wear.

Ask your installer about cleaning tips too—gentle maintenance helps preserve the film’s appearance and performance.
